Samayik - A 48-Minute Practice: for 360 degree transformation

A Practice of Right Thought, Not Just Positive Thought
Every day, for 48 minutes, if you don’t fall in love with unhealthy thoughts, if you don’t practice wrong words, emotions, or actions, if you don’t cultivate or attach to wrong thinking—you can produce unimaginable vibrations. Vibrations that are extremely powerful.

Jain philosophy does not operate on “positive” or “negative” but on right and wrong. For example, sometimes speaking what seems negative is essential for maintaining discipline—and that is not wrong.

Let’s look at the aspect of the body.
If, for 48 minutes, there is no pain, and you can stabilize your body without moving, an unimaginable power is generated within. You need to maintain your posture (asana) without movement. And if you do move, it should be with awareness.

Once you achieve this stability in your body, your mind and speech will naturally change.

Just like you wouldn’t drink polluted or unclean water when thirsty, because it contains impurities, similarly—your Samayik should be pure.

Experiences of Upadhyay Shri Rishi Praveen

Upadhyay Shri Rishi Praveen, in his sessions on Jainology in practical life, trained people on how to do Samayik and how to maintain body posture without movement—for 48 mins. The results were unimaginable. By conquering the body, people reported relief from migraines, digestive issues, and many more physical problems.

Upadhyay Shri shares a personal memory with his Gurudev. As a teenager, when he was under his Gurudev’s guidance, he was asked: "Why do you keep moving your body? Why can’t you sit stable?"

From that day onwards, he trained and disciplined his body. Today, Upadhyay Gurudev Rishi Praveen can sit for 8 continuous hours without moving even his little finger.
